Host Handshake
The handshake protocol of the printer must match the handshake protocol of the host for 
communications to take place. Select the handshake protocol that matches the one being 
used by the host.
Press the right or left oval key to display other selections.
Press NEXT/SAVE to display PROTOCOL.
Protocol
Protocol is a type of error-checking system. Depending on the selection, an indicator is 
sent from the printer to the host signifying received data. Select the requested protocol by 
the host. Further details on protocol can be found in the ZPL II Programming Reference 
Volumes I and II.
